WebTools Longman, also known as Pearson Longman, is a publishing company founded in London, England, in 1724 and is owned by Pearson PLC . Since 1968, Longman has been used primarily as an imprint by Pearson's Schools business. The Longman brand is also used for the Longman Schools in China and the Longman Dictionary . History [ edit]

New. nahl ice raysWebWhen citing a book, include the city of publication, the name of the publisher, and the year the book was published: New York: Longman, 2003. List the city of publication first, followed by a colon. Often, a title page will include more than one city in a publisher’s imprint; list only the first of these.
